Course Details
• Remote Toddler Gross Motor Development: focusing on movements that use large muscle groups, such as crawling, walking, running, and jumping.
• Remote Toddler Fine Motor Development: emphasizing small motor movements, like picking up small objects, drawing, and using utensils.
• Remote Toddler Sensory Integration: integrating different senses to promote physical development, balance, and coordination.
• Remote Toddler Play-based Learning: incorporating games and activities that encourage toddlers to explore their surroundings and learn new skills.
• Remote Toddler Parental Involvement: emphasizing the importance of parental engagement in promoting toddlers' physical development.
• Remote Toddler Health and Nutrition: discussing the role of proper nutrition and regular exercise in promoting toddlers' physical development.
• Remote Toddler Safety Guidelines: providing guidelines on how to create a safe and supportive environment for toddlers' physical development.
• Remote Toddler Assessment and Evaluation: assessing toddlers' physical development and identifying areas for improvement.
• Remote Toddler Inclusion and Accessibility: promoting inclusive practices and ensuring that children with disabilities have equal access to physical development opportunities.
